The quake just occurred so details are coming in now. The initial magnitude was placed at 8.0 but rated as 7.8 after that by US Geological Survey (USGS). The quake was felt over the entire Middle East region. News from Breaking News BNO now-
--Iran's seismological agency says quake struck only 18 kms deep, though some other agencies say it appears more deep. USGS: 7.8-magnitude quake struck 53 miles of Khash, Iran at depth of just 9 miles
(the shallower the quake the more damage and the wider it is felt).
--Iran's seismological agency says 7.5 quake struck 81 kms from Saravan in Sistan and Baluchestan Province
RadioPakistan reports, The quake was also felt in Islamabad, Peshawar, Multan and other cities and in Gulf states
Large earthquake felt in India's capital New Delhi; quake also felt in Pakistan, across Gulf states - according to AlArabiya English, Reuters
